* The Government of British Columbia broadcast a PSA in the early 1990s about the dangers of drinking during pregnancy. The PSA started with a fetus circling around and around on the screen with a voiceover saying \\\"Mommy, don\\\'t drink, don\\\'t kill me\\\". It was supposed to be broadcast between 9 PM and 5 AM, but it was once accidentally put on the air during the morning show. Cue hundreds of little kids hiding under beds, peeing themselves, terrified that the \\\"monster\\\" was going to get them, and hundreds of parents calling BCTV to complain. Cue hundreds more adults calling to complain because they didn\\\'t understand the meaning of the PSA and were upset to see what they thought was crude anti-abortion propaganda being broadcast at 7 AM. It was never shown again.
